## Account Recovery — GraphLattice Viz

If the GraphLattice dependency graph visualizer rejects the service account after a token rotation, do not recreate the account. Instead, restore it through the recovery console on the admin node. Confirm the node health first with the standard probe, then open the recovery prompt. The prompt accepts exactly one attempt per ten minutes, so type carefully. Escalate to the platform rotation channel if two attempts fail. When prompted, enter the passphrase below.

vault phrase of kajef-tafog = wenox-briix

## Thumbcache leak — what to do

So the ImageVault thumbnail cache leaks memory when upstream sends malformed EXIF blocks; the parser holds a reference to the raw buffer and the eviction loop never sees it. You'll notice RSS climbing about 40MB/hour on the render nodes. Short-term fix: bounce the worker pool, which is safe mid-request thanks to the drain hook Priya added. Long-term fix is tracked in the parser rewrite. Before restarting, confirm the node is running with these configuration values.

settings of tagug-fajof:
[zorwyn]
host = zorwyn.nelvrosys.corp
user = zorwyn_svc
database = zorwyn_prod

## Artifact Signing — SDK Parity Notes (Weekly Sync)

Kestrel SDK for Android reached parity with the Swift client this sprint: offline queueing, batched telemetry, and retry semantics now match. Both SDKs ship as signed artifacts from the same pipeline. Remaining gap: background sync throttling, targeted next sprint. Verify both release bundles before tagging. Both artifacts validate against the shared signing key below.

signing key of kawig-fafog = bky19_6Fypv1qws7J8qJtaYjX

## Build Provenance: Catalogue Import Service

The Thornquist catalogue importer for the Ashbury Public Collections is built from the sealed pipeline only; ad-hoc builds must never reach production, as import mappings are generated at compile time and drift silently otherwise. Future maintainers should verify every deployed artifact against the provenance ledger before approving a release. The artifact currently serving imports carries the token shown on the next line.

build token for yaguf-yadug: htk6_2ede56